Things To Do In Wendell
There are several things to do in Wendell, USA that cater to different interests and preferences.
1. Outdoor activities: Wendell is surrounded by beautiful natural landscapes, making it a great destination for outdoor enthusiasts. You can hike or bike along the scenic trails in the nearby Snake River Canyon or Shoshone Falls. Fishing is also popular in the area, with the Snake River offering opportunities to catch various fish species.
2. Water sports: If you enjoy water activities, you can go boating or kayaking on the Snake River. There are rental services available, allowing you to explore the river at your own pace. Stand-up paddleboarding is another popular option for those seeking a fun and active water experience.
3. Historical sites: Wendell has a rich history, and there are several historical sites worth visiting. The Wendell Pioneer Cemetery provides a glimpse into the town's past, with graves dating back to the late 1800s. The Wendell Depot is another interesting spot, showcasing the town's railroad history.
4. Local events: Keep an eye out for local events happening in Wendell during your visit. The town hosts various festivals and community gatherings throughout the year, providing an opportunity to immerse yourself in the local culture and meet friendly residents.
5. Dining and shopping: Wendell offers a range of dining options, from casual cafes to family-owned restaurants. You can savor delicious American cuisine or try out local specialties. Additionally, there are boutiques and antique shops where you can find unique souvenirs or browse through vintage items.
6. Golfing: If you enjoy golf, Wendell has a golf course where you can spend a relaxing day playing a round or two. The course offers beautiful views of the surrounding countryside and provides a pleasant outdoor experience.
7. Exploring nearby attractions: Wendell's location allows for easy access to other nearby attractions. You can take a short drive to visit the City of Twin Falls, where you can explore the famous Shoshone Falls Park or visit the Evel Knievel Jump Site.

Best Time To Visit Wendell
The best time to visit Wendell, USA is during the summer months of June, July, and August. During this time, the weather is warm and sunny, making it perfect for outdoor activities such as hiking, fishing, and camping. Additionally, July is when the annual Wendell Summer Festival takes place, featuring live music, food vendors, and a carnival. However, it is important to note that summer is also the peak tourist season, so expect larger crowds and higher prices for accommodations. If you prefer a quieter experience, spring and fall can also be great times to visit, with milder temperatures and beautiful foliage. Winter in Wendell can be quite cold, with snowfall and freezing temperatures, but it can also be a charming time to visit if you enjoy winter sports such as skiing and snowboarding.

Transportation To Wendell
There are several transportation options to Wendell, USA. You can fly into Boise Airport (BOI) and then take a taxi or rent a car to drive to Wendell, which is approximately a 2-hour drive. Alternatively, you can take a Greyhound bus to Twin Falls, which is about 30 minutes away from Wendell, and then arrange for a local taxi or ride-sharing service to take you the rest of the way. If you prefer to drive, you can also take Interstate 84 or US Route 30 to reach Wendell.
